So we are looking at using the magic of .cljc
to share code between backend and front, but we have to handle things for both web and some RN wrapper, and they differ in re, say, talking to MQTT via Paho.
I see these #?
options:
#?(:clj (Clojure expression)
:cljs (ClojureScript expression)
:cljr (Clojure CLR expression)
:default (fallthrough expression))
Can we extend that ourselves? Thx! 🙏
Ugh. Meant to ask on the #clojurescript .
in shadow-cljs there is https://shadow-cljs.github.io/docs/UsersGuide.html#_conditional_reading
